It gives me great pleasure to be present today for the Official Launching of the new Society of Agricultural Professionals (SOAP) or in Samoan Language: “SOSAIETE O TOMAI FA’APITOA TAU-FAIFAATOAGA” (STFF).
The 3 main pillars of the name and its acronym above were purposed for:
1. Providing technical advice to Agriculture in Samoa;
2. To have a platform for knowledge management and sharing; and
3. To enhance professional career development in agriculture;
This initiative was prompted to assist with the governments role to ensure there is enough technical knowledge shared and instilled to farmers of Samoa in all aspects of farming.
The changes in technology nowadays also comes with changes in farming practices for many of our farmers.
The old methods have to be integrated with new and innovative farming practices in order to achieve the national objective of sustainable farming.
Samoan Agriculture has come a long way and has been the back-bone of Samoa’s economy.
The recent decline in its contribution to the GDP can be reasonably attributed to many factors. However, the influx of financial assistance to the sector needs to be well consulted so the funds can remain circulated within Samoa.
For these reasons and for the many other benefits a professional society will bring – I am pleased to officially declare the launch of the Society of Agricultural Professionals (SOAP) – to not only assist with Agriculture development in Samoa, and help move forward Government plans of our sector.
